Methods RCT, parallel, 2 arms (n6 LA vs mixed fats), 2 years
Summary risk of bias: moderate to high
Participants People with type I diabetes with elevated urinary albumin CVD risk: moderate Intervention: randomised 18, analysed 16
Control: randomised 20, analysed 20 % male: 81% intervention, 75% control Age: mean (SD) intervention 44 (12), control 41 (14)
Age range: unclear (21‐65 inclusion)
Smokers: intervention 50%, control 55%
Hypertension: intervention 6%, control 10%
Medications taken by ≥ 50% of those in the control group: insulin
Medications taken by 20%‐49% of those in the control group: not reported
Medications taken by some, but < 20% of the control group: anti‐hypertensives
Location: Netherlands
Ethnicty: not reported
Interventions Type: dietary advice
Comparison: LA (n6) vs usual diet
Intervention: diet advice given at every visit throughout the 2‐year period to increase linoleic acid achieving a polyunsaturated: saturated fatty acid ratio close to 1.0. Advice to replace butter or saturated margarines by polyunsaturated margarines and to restrict the intake of SFA from meat and milk products
Control: to continue their usual diet. All participants were urged not to alter total fat and protein content.
Dose: aim unclear
Baseline PUFA: 6.6% E PUFA
Compliance: TC fell more in intervention (‐0.45 mmol/L) than control (0.10 mmol/L) from baseline to 2 years. Significant difference between plasma cholesteryl ester LA in intervention and control at 2 years
Plasma cholesteryl esters at 2 years
  • LA mol%: intervention 62.2 (SD 4.2), control 57.4 (SD 4.9)

  • oleic acid mol%: intervention13.7 (SD 1.8), control 16.5 (SD 1.4)


Dietary assessment using 1 week dietary recall, reported at 2 years.
  • Energy intake, MJ/d: intervention 7.42 (SD 2.02), control 8.48 (SD 2.48)

  • Total fat intake, % E: intervention 37 (SD 4), control 40 (SD 7)

  • SFA intake, % E: intervention 13 (SD 2), control 16 (SD 3)

  • PUFA intake, % E: (calculated from P/S and SFA intake) intervention 12.5 (SD not reported), control 9.0 (SD not reported), increase 3.5%E

  • PUFA n‐3 intake: not reported

  • PUFA n‐6 intake, % E: not reported, but intervention 11%E LA (SD 2), control 7%E LA (SD 3)

  • PUFA/SFA ratio: intervention 0.96 (SD 0.16), control 0.56 (SD 0.25)

  • MUFA intake: not reported

  • CHO intake, % E: intervention 43 (SD 4), control 41 (SD 7)

  • Protein intake, % E: intervention 18 (SD 4), control 17 (SD 3)

  • Trans fat intake: not reported

  • Cholesterol intake, mg/d: intervention 174 (SD 49), control 245 (SD 120)


Compliance, other methods: not reported
Inclusion basis: aimed to increase LA rather than total PUFA intake. Intake data suggests 3.5% E PUFA dose, > 10% increase from control 9% E intake Supported by plasma cholesteryl ester LA and TC
PUFA dose: 3.5% E PUFA
Duration of intervention: 2 years
Outcomes Main trial outcomes: albuminuria and lipids Dropouts: intervention 2 of 20, control 4 of 20 Available outcomes: weight, HDL , TGs, HbA1c (TC, glucose, insulin reported but too different at baseline to use, LDL not reported in control group, renal outcomes such as glomerular filtration rate, albuminuria, mean arterial pressure not used)
Response to contact: yes, trial author confirmed no MI or other CVD events occurred during trial
Notes Most outcomes are estimated from figures.
Trial funding: Dutch Diabetes Research Fund
Risk of bias
Bias Authors' judgement Support for judgement
Random sequence generation (selection bias) Low risk Quote: "patients were stratified according to sex and randomised in blocks of ten men and six women"
Allocation concealment (selection bias) Low risk Assigned using opaque sealed envelopes by independent statistical investigator with no contact with participants
Blinding of participants and personnel (performance bias) All outcomes High risk No information on blinding. Participants could not be blinded as they received dietary advice.
Blinding of outcome assessment (detection bias) All outcomes Unclear risk No details
Incomplete outcome data (attrition bias) All outcomes Unclear risk No details on dropouts apart from the exclusion of 2 intervention participants from the trial due to pregnancy and decision not to participate.
Selective reporting (reporting bias) Unclear risk No protocol or trial registration located
Attention bias High risk Likely that diet‐advice group had more time and attention
Compliance Low risk TC fell more in intervention (‐0.45 mmol/L) than control (0.10 mmol/L) from baseline to 2 years. Significant difference between plasma cholesteryl ester LA in intervention and control at 2 years
Other bias Low risk None noted
